Dookie Hoogie (2021)

A couple of siblings move to a new house trying to start a new chapter in their lives, but the neighbourhood is a terrible warning for them; their home could be haunted.

We meet Saoirse and Ezekiel, siblings looking to start a brand new life. They move to a huge old house that seems to have enough space for both of them and then some. Saoirse and Ezekiel are both black, and they wonder if that could be a problem in their new neighbourhood where there are mostly white people. Just arriving, they meet their next-door neighbour Michael. He tells them about the old woman named Greta who lived at the house and died there not long ago. Greta used to say the strange word doogie hoogie.

Michael is in a wheelchair and immediately comes across as rude, assuming that the siblings sell drugs or that they were criminals waiting in front of the house. The siblings pay no mind and rest in their new beds. At night we can see one of the rooms lit with a dreadful red light. The following day the siblings meet another neighbour, Sinead, a strange, lonely woman. They share breakfast and talk about Greta, who used to live there. Sinead recommends salt to push the spirits away from the house. Outside the house, Michael warns Ezekiel not to trust Sinead.

Two weeks Ezekiel finds Michael passed out in his wheelchair while he was sprinkling Black Cohosh on his yard. Michael ends up being okay, and Ezekiel asks for some black cohosh to sprinkle in his house; he feels there's something off with it. Ezekiel hears strange sounds and her sister's screams at night, but he's too frightened to get out of bed. The following day the siblings have breakfast, and Saoirse finds black cohosh everywhere; she gets mad at the mess and Ezekiel's bizarre superstitions.

At night Saoirse and Sinead meet to chat. Saoirse complains about her brother's behaviour, and Sinead suggests talking with some experts so that Ezekiel can stop worrying about the Greta's death. Later Saoirse walks inside the Red Room while sleepwalking. Ezekiel notices a scar on his sister's arm in the morning, but Saoirse dismisses it as nothing. Ezekiel leaves the house and finds Michael on the ground; he calls for an ambulance to save Michael; he tells Ezekiel that an evil spirit visited him and that he needs to move away from the house. Saoirse says she will not move no matter what.

After more strange events at night, Saoirse organizes a Halloween party, and she has recruited the help of a Ghost Hunter, a Tarot reader and a Psychic to dispel Ezekiel's fears. But things don't go according to the plan; the psychic refuses to enter the house, the ghost hunter detects a ghost signal, and the tarot reader gets such a bad read that she's afraid to say it out loud. The ghost hunter suggests to Ezekiel to talk to a Wiccan. He makes an appointment.

Michael talks to Ezekiel about how Greta was a descendant of the first colonizers who took an African witch as a slave and lived in California. Ezekiel decides to leave the house soon; he can't take it anymore. The Wiccan comes to the house and a catholic priest, but they can't do anything. More scares appear every day on Saoirse's body, but she refuses to accept something weird is happening. The siblings say their goodbyes. Ezekiel will leave the house the following morning.

That night a home invasion occurs, but not from criminals but spirits, Ezekiel tries to save his sister, but it's too later for her and him as well. In the end, it is revealed that everything was a ritual to transfer souls inside Saoirse's and Ezekiel's bodies. The wold African witch is now inside Saoirse, and Michael's is inside Ezekiel; they are greeted by their grandchild Sinead as they start their new lives.
